The set routing route-map action ip next-hop command sets the IP address of the next-hop of the route with the value configured in the action clause.
The delete routing route-map action ip next-hop command restores the default behavior of not modifying the IP address of the next-hop of the route.
Command Syntax
set routing route-map <route-map-name> <NUMBER> action ip next-hop {<ipv4-address>|peer-address|unchanged}
delete routing route-map <route-map-name> <NUMBER> action ip next-hop {<ipv4-address>|peer-address|unchanged}
Parameter
Parameter | Description |
route-map <route-map-name> | Specifies the name of the route map. Required. |
<NUMBER> | Specifies the sequence number of the entry. Required. The value is an integer that ranges from 1 to 65535. |
{<ipv4-address>|peer-address|unchanged} | Specifies the IPv4 address to be set as the next-hop address of the route. |
Example
- Set the IP address of the next-hop of the route with the value configured in the action clause.
admin@Xorplus# set routing route-map GlobalMap 10 action ip next-hop peer-address admin@Xorplus# commit
